In a pioneering effort, Deputy Senate President Dr. Barau I. Jibrin has inaugurated 107 new buses for the Kano North Transport Service. This initiative aims to address transportation challenges across the 15 local government areas within the Kano North Senatorial District.
Senator Barau’s significant contribution involves the procurement of these buses, which are being made available to beneficiaries at a highly subsidized rate through a hire-purchase scheme. The project is expected to benefit members of the National Union of Road Transport Workers (NURTW) across all local government areas in Kano North directly.

The launch event, held at the new Bichi Stadium, attracted a large crowd who commended Senator Jibrin for his generosity. Malam Rabi’u Bichi, an NURTW official, lauded the initiative as unprecedented for any politician in Kano.
“This initiative by Senator Jibrin is a first in Kano. His empowerment programs consistently have a positive impact on the masses, and this latest effort will significantly ease transportation issues in Kano North and the entire state,” Bichi said.
He further highlighted that “This landmark project demonstrates Senator Jibrin’s dedication to the welfare of his constituents and the people of Kano state, reinforcing his reputation as a leader in empowerment and development.”
